Output 24666d04a37c61282c15241c13155adc0ec4627a2d9610d68b908c387002ef17:2

value
2556579
script pubkey
OP_0 OP_PUSHBYTES_20 7dcd5b9ad43c3ea7b491da1139675c6d63496cd2
address
ltc1q0hx4hxk58sl20dy3mggnje6ud435jmxjvc6tzw
transaction
24666d04a37c61282c15241c13155adc0ec4627a2d9610d68b908c387002ef17
spent
true